Function
POLG_BVDVN Initial binding to target cell probably involves interaction of E(rns) with glycosaminoglycans. E1 and/or E2 are responsible of cell attachment with CD46 and subsequent fusion after internalization of the virion by endocytosis (Probable).[1] [2] P7 forms a leader sequence to properly orient NS2 in the membrane (By similarity).[3] [4] Uncleaved NS2-3 is required for production of infectious virus.[5] [6] NS2 protease seems to play a vital role in viral RNA replication control and in the pathogenicity of the virus.[7] [8] NS3 displays three enzymatic activities: serine protease, NTPase and RNA helicase.[9] [10] NS4A is a cofactor for the NS3 protease activity (By similarity).[11] [12] RNA-directed RNA polymerase NS5 replicates the viral (+) and (-) genome.[13] [14]
